Valletta Baroque Festival in Malta

Malta to host the 8th annual Valletta Baroque Festival

The Mediterranean archipelago of Malta will host the 8th annual Valletta Baroque Festival – January 10-25, 2020. This 15-day festival will feature esteemed artists in 31 concerts in 16 different locations across Malta and its sister island of Gozo.

The Valletta Baroque Festival 2020 will highlight the many variations of baroque music and its cultural influence on Malta as well as on many other Western European countries. Baroque is a form of Western European art, a form of music that was developed and popularized between 1600 and 1750. Baroque music is still widely popular throughout Western Europe and especially in Malta. 

Drawing artists from Malta and abroad, the Valletta Baroque Festival will feature contemporary baroque artists such as Monteverdi and Bach. The festival will explore the rich history and architecture surrounding Valletta while filling the air with baroque music. Whether the venue be the Verdala Palace or the incredible San Filippu ta’ Aggira Parish Church, each performance will transport you back to the heart of the baroque movement.
